Alabama Senator Charged with Theft

State Sen. E.B. McClain and the Rev. Sam Pettagrue have been charged with first-degree theft of state money, authorities announced Friday.

The warrants, issued Wednesday by representatives of the Alabama attorney general's office, stem from an ongoing joint criminal investigation by state and federal authorities into Alabama's two-year college system.

St. Clair County District Attorney Richard J. Minor, acting as a special prosecutor for the attorney general's office in the investigation, said the charges against McClain, 67, and Pettagrue, 65, involve a $65,000 grant in 2002 from the Alabama Department of Economic and Community Affairs to the Community Resource Center, a nonprofit founded by Pettagrue....more
